Serbo-Croatian edit

Alternative forms edit

Etymology edit

Inherited from Proto-Slavic *kuxati, from Old High German kochōn.

Pronunciation edit

  • IPA(key): /kûʋati/
  • Hyphenation: ку‧ва‧ти

Verb edit

ку̏вати impf (Latin spelling kȕvati)

  1. (transitive, intransitive, reflexive, Bosnia, Serbia) to cook

Ukrainian edit

Pronunciation edit

Etymology 1 edit

From Proto-Slavic *kovàti.

Verb edit

кува́ти (kuvátyimpf

  1. (transitive) to forge
  2. (transitive) to shoe (horses)
Conjugation edit

Etymology 2 edit

Onomatopoeic.

Verb edit

кува́ти (kuvátyimpf

  1. (intransitive) to cuckoo (to make a sound of a cuckoo)
